A LITTLE HISTORY:
The activity of this historical Venetian place, both as a hotel and as a guest house dates back to 1940, when Maria Messner opened her home
and gave hospitality to students, teachers and travellers. It was in that period that "HOME MESSNER" was born.
But preisely in that year there was the outbreak of the Second World War and tourism could pay only a very little role in a sea city
that didn't have its own food sources.
However Maria Messner didn't give up. On the contrary the satisfaction of her guests prompted her to transform her cooking ability into a
service and the "HOME" became "INN MESSNER".
In 1960s, when Italy in the middle of its econimical development, the "INN" first became a "GUEST HOUSE" and then, some years later, "HOTEL MESSNER".
Every transormation brought with it improvments, embellishments and an encreasing comfort for the guests. The result of this intense and continuos work
was the "Golden Eagle" prize, that she obtained in 1978.
In 1990 she was awarded the special prize of he Chamber of Commerce for her loyalty to work.
In 1980 Maria Messner left the direction of the hotel to her son, who has further developed her mother's activity, giving to the hotel an international
mark, but at the same time maintaining the traditional friendly, homely and relaxed atmospher that has always characterized the history
of the hotel from the very beginning. |
